普考申論題
106年
[統計] 資料處理概要
第 一 題
在 TCP/IP 網路架構中,傳輸控制協定(Transmission Control Protocol,TCP)是一種連接導向且可靠的傳輸層通訊協定,請問 TCP 是採用怎樣的機制因而能夠提供可靠傳輸的功能?(10 分)此外,我們也知道資料傳輸的接收端可能會處於忙碌當中或者網際網路會發生壅塞,所以請問 TCP 是採用怎樣的機制進行流量控制(Flow Control)(10 分)和壅塞控制(Congestion Control)?(10 分)
📝 此題為申論題
思路引導 VIP
看到此題,應立即將 TCP 的核心功能拆解為三個獨立但互相配合的機制:可靠度、端對端流量控制、全域網路壅塞控制。作答時需明確點出各自依賴的關鍵變數(如 ACK/序號、接收視窗 rwnd、壅塞視窗 cwnd),並具體描述其運作流程(如超時重傳、滑動視窗、慢啟動等四階段演算法)。
🤖
AI 詳解
AI 專屬家教
【破題】傳輸控制協定(TCP)為網路架構中確保資料正確傳遞的核心協定,其透過序號與確認機制確保「可靠傳輸」,以滑動視窗進行「流量控制」,並利用壅塞視窗搭配慢啟動等演算法實作「壅塞控制」。 【論述】 一、TCP 提供可靠傳輸(Reliable Transmission)之機制
▼ 還有更多解析內容
TCP 三大核心機制
💡 TCP 透過確認重傳、滑動視窗與壅塞演算法確保端到端可靠傳輸。
| 比較維度 | 流量控制 (Flow Control) | VS | 壅塞控制 (Congestion Control) |
|---|---|---|---|
| 保護對象 | 接收端 (防止緩衝區溢位) | — | 中間網路 (防止路由器癱瘓) |
| 核心參數 | 接收視窗 (rwnd) | — | 壅塞視窗 (cwnd) |
| 決定來源 | 由接收端告知發送端 | — | 由發送端自行根據丟包推算 |
| 主要演算法 | 滑動視窗 (Sliding Window) | — | 慢啟動、快速重傳等 |
💬流量控制處理端對端的速度匹配,壅塞控制處理全網頻寬的動態調節。